Cockhill advance in style

E-mail Print PDF

Ulster Senior League – Donegal News League Cup
Drumkeen United – 0
Cockhill Celtic FC – 5 (J Bradley, D Doherty & G Friel (3))
Wednesday 30th June @ Drumkeen
HOLDERS Drumkeen bowed out of the league cup after a comprehensive defeat by league leaders Cockhill. The home side were missing a number of key men through injury but despite this they just about shaded the opening period and almost took the lead on 25 minutes when Richard Moore's 30-yard volley struck the bar. They should have took the lead on the half hour when Moore played a terrific ball through to Jude Patton who just missed the target with the keeper to beat. Cockhill took the lead on the stroke of half time when after a quick break down the right James Bradley stroked home a fabulous cross ball. Cockhill upped the tempo in the second half and ran out easy winners in the end with subsitute Garvan Friel helping himself to a hatrick.  Friel got his first with only his second touch of the game hammering a low shot to the bottom corner from 20 yards. Derek Doherty got number 3 when he tucked home a rebound after the home keeper had pulled off a fine save. Friel got his second from the spot after Kevin Boyle was adjudged to have handled. Friel rounded of the scoring with five minutes left when he smashed home a rebound from another fine save from McCauley in the home goals.
Cockhill Celtic FC – Team
Stephen Conroy, Kieran McLaughlin, Oisin McColgan, William O'Connor, Michael O'Connor, Liam O'Donnell, James Bradley, Derek Doherty, Gerry Gill, Aiden O'Donnell, Paul McKinney Subs. Malachy McDermott, Garbhain Friel & Jason McLaughlin
Referee: Paddy Melaugh
